Drunken Man's Rage Results In Disorderly Conduct Arrest

A man became belligerent after being denied alcohol at two 27th Street businesses, according to police.

A drunken man who threw fits after being denied alcohol at two 27th Street businesses last month was arrested for disorderly conduct. 

According to Oak Creek police reports:

Employees at Pick 'n Save, 6462 S. 27th St., refused to sell him alcohol due to his level of intoxication. The man became combative and threatened to punch employees.

He then walked across the street to Chili's and was refused alcohol there as well. He became belligerent toward the manager and left when the manager told him he was calling police.

An officer confronted him in the Chili's parking lot, where the man refused to follow commands and tried to run away. He was directed to the ground and taken into custody. While in custody, he threatened to fight officers.

Police arrested him for resisting arrest and disorderly conduct.
